Natasha had d dollars. She bought two ice creams which cost x dollars each. How much money does she have left?

Answer:

d-2x money does she have left

Step-by-step explanation:

Let y be the money does she have left.

As per the statement:

Natasha had d dollars.

It is also given that:

She bought two ice creams which cost x dollars each.

⇒Amount of two ice cream  = 2x

We have to find Remaining amount she have left.

\text{Amount of money she has left} = \text{Total money she have} - \text{Amount of 2 ice cream she brought}

⇒y = d - 2x

Therefore, d-2x money does she have left
